Opens https://lacity.gov/directory in a new window.WHAT: Police Academy Magnet Schools (PAMS) and the Police Orientation Preparation Program (POPP) host a Jog-A-Thon as a fundraiser for PAMS students.
WHEN: Saturday, January 16, 2016 9 a.m. to 1 p.m.
WHERE: James Monroe High School 9229 Haskell Ave North Hills, CA 91343
WHO: LAPD Reserve and Youth Section Officers Police Orientation Preparation Program student volunteers Police Academy Magnet Schools students Los Angeles Police Reserve Police Officers
WHY: Police Academy Magnet School’s first annual Jog-A-Thon will showcase PAMS students’ commitment to their school. This event will highlight the endurance, stamina and dedication of all the cadets ranging between 11 to 18 years of age in the Police Academy Magnet program.
This is a fun event where students will walk, jog, or run to raise funds and show support for their schools. The event also brings awareness of the importance of having an active lifestyle while making positive choices. The schools will use the funds specifically for the Police Academy Magnet School program to provide uniforms, classroom supplies, buses for field trips, leadership training, and other activities.
